Tank specs:
12g
11 pounds of live rock
Aquaclear 20 with filter floss and carbon
200 gph power head
1 beautiful cheek goby (shrimp goby)
1 tiger pistol shrimp

Parameters:
Nitrate never leaves 30 no matter what 3 months+
Nitrites: 0
Specific gravity: 1.024<br />
PH: 8.0
(Religiously do 2 gallon water changes a week)

Goby and shrimp have been in tank with 5 (3 astrae 2 large nassarius) snails<br />
(Will be upgrading to 20 gallon within a year)

I wanna add some more life to the tank so was thinking a skunk cleaner for sure and then the question is either

Choice 1: pygmy wrasse and green clown goby
Choice 2: 1 ocellaris and pygmy wrasse or clown goby
Choice 3: pair of ocellaris (1 orange, 1 black)

Ocellaris would be bought at juveniles roughly an inch big the lfs always has a huge harem of them

And additionally if I upgraded to 20 could I do 4 fish or keep 3

Getting a higher bioload won't help your trates at all. Get those down. I'd try a lot of 50% water changes. They should come down quickly enough.
